INDIA SALES: Top 10 Motorcycles in January
It’s a good month for Honda as the Dream Series, CB Shine and CB Unicorn feature together in the Top 10 best-sellers list.
Hero MotoCorp’s Splendor remains the undisputed leader when it comes to India’s bestselling motorcycle brands. In January 2017, the Hero Splendor has also grabbed the title of being India’s bestselling two-wheeler brand too. The brand has garnered sales of 208,512 units in January, up by 4.60 percent YoY.
